Local opposition to many projects makes it increasingly difficult to find sites for socially desirable facilities. As has been widely documented, compensation for local disamenities does not increase the level of support. An empirical analysis of the Swiss search for a nuclear waste repository...

This paper discusses and proposes random selection as a component in decision-making in society. Random procedures have … corruption and decrease the large expenses associated with today's democratic election campaigns. Random mechanisms can be … applied fruitfully to a wide range of fields, including politics, the judiciary, the economy, science and the cultural sector …
